The ability to judge well, perceive subtle differences, or make wise decisions. In Japanese, this concept is expressed through words for insight, judgment, perception, and the ability to see the true nature of things.
The ability to make sound decisions or understand situations clearly.
Insight; the ability to see into the true nature of things. Commonly used for deep understanding or perceptiveness.
彼は優れた洞察力を持っている。
He has excellent discernment.
Judgment; the ability to make decisions or form opinions wisely. Often used in practical contexts.
この仕事には冷静な判断力が必要だ。
This job requires calm discernment.
Insight or informed opinion based on knowledge and experience. Slightly formal.
彼の見識は高く評価されている。
His discernment is highly valued.
Keen eye; the ability to judge the quality or authenticity of something, often used for art or antiques. Somewhat literary.
彼の眼力には驚かされる。
I'm amazed by his discernment.
The ability to notice or distinguish fine details or nuances.
Discrimination or discernment in distinguishing between things. Often used for sensory or analytical perception.
ワインの味を識別する力が必要だ。
You need discernment to distinguish the taste of wine.
The ability to tell things apart; a more colloquial phrase than 識別力.
本物と偽物を見分ける力が試される。
Your discernment to tell real from fake is tested.
To have a good eye for something; to be discerning. Often used for aesthetic or quality judgment.
彼女は骨董に目が利く。
She has discernment in antiques.
The ability to distinguish right from wrong or perceive spiritual truths.
Discretion or prudence; the ability to judge what is proper or moral. Often used in ethical contexts.
彼は分別のある行動を取った。
He acted with discernment.
Ascertainment; the act of discerning the truth or essence of something. Can be used in spiritual or philosophical contexts.
洞察力 emphasizes deep insight into the nature of things, while 判断力 focuses on practical decision-making. Use 洞察力 for understanding complex situations or people, and 判断力 for making choices or evaluations.
彼の洞察力は問題の本質を見抜いた。
His discernment saw through to the heart of the problem.
彼の判断力で最善の選択ができた。
His discernment allowed us to make the best choice.
The English word 'discernment' covers a range of nuances. Directly translating it as 識別 or 洞察 without context can sound unnatural. Choose the Japanese word that matches the specific meaning you intend.
真実を見極める力が求められる。
The ability to discern the truth is required.
